# Service Accounts: String Extraction

The `extract-i18n` script pulls translatable strings from all Bramblewick repos and pushes them to the Glossa service. It runs under the `i18n-extractor` service account. Do not run it under your personal account; Glossa rate-limits individual users aggressively. The account has write access to the staging catalog only. Set the token in your shell before invoking the script. The current staging token is below.

API key for kahap-kafog: zpat15_6qzxZ7YR8aDwjmp

Minutes — Management Meeting, Supplier Contract Renewal

Present: heads of department. Ms Calder presented the renewal terms proposed by Wrenfold Materials, our primary packaging supplier. Pricing increases 4% annually over three years, with improved delivery guarantees and a quality rebate clause. Procurement confirmed no comparable alternative within the Northvale region. After discussion, attendees agreed to proceed subject to legal review of the termination provisions. The commercial rationale, which must remain internal, is recorded below.

board note of yageg-yadug: The northern region missed its Framir quota by 13.1 percent last quarter. Lamathek Freight plans to raise the Quenael list price by 30.2 percent in March. The pricing group signed off on a budget of $133.5 million for Project Novok. The renewal with Gilethek Foods closes at $60.0 million a year, 2.7 percent above the last contract.

Ticket QV-9921 — Locked vault blocking relevance work. The Marbury search team stores its relevance tuning notes (synonym weights, field boosts, decay curves for the Kestwick catalog index) in the Soford vault. After three failed logins during last night's incident, the vault locked itself and the tuning pipeline now reads stale parameters. On-call: do not rotate the vault keys, as that would invalidate the signed tuning snapshots. Instead, follow the standard unlock flow using the recovery passphrase below.

recovery phrase for fahof-fawip: casael-fenael-wenix

## Approvals: Invoice PDF Renderer (Papertrace)

Hey plugin folks — if your plugin touches the Papertrace PDF invoice renderer (fonts, layout hooks, currency formatting), you need an approval before we'll publish it to the registry. Rendering bugs end up on customers' actual invoices, so we're picky. Open a review request with sample output attached. All renderer-related approvals go through the person named below.

account owner for hahig-fahag: Pelael Istax Novys